Matt Martin is in his sixth season as a coach Emporia State. He returned to his alma mater in 2010 following two years of coaching at Nebraska-Kearney. This is his fourth season as receivers coach and his third as special teams coordinator.

Last season he coached Shjuan Richardson to All-American honors as he ranked second in single season receiving yards.  He moved into second in career receiving yards as well.  The Hornets had two receivers earn All-MIAA honors last season and they have picked up four all-conference honors in the last three seasons.

Martin spent the first four years of his coaching career on the defensive side of the football. He spent two seasons at Neb.-Kearney serving as the Loper’s outside linebacker coach.

Following an outstanding playing career he began his coaching career as a graduate assistant at Emporia State where he coached the safeties.

Martin was a four year letterwinner for the Hornets and was a two-time team captain for the 2002 Mineral Water Bowl and 2003 MIAA Championship teams.
